In an era saturated with deceptive narratives and amplified by social media's echo chambers, discerning truth from fiction has become a formidable challenge. This insightful guide delves into the sociological, historical, and philosophical roots of conspiratorial thinking, equipping readers with the tools to navigate a landscape increasingly clouded by misinformation. Through compelling case studies, it illuminates how dubious claims gain traction and offers a clear path toward cultivating sharper critical thinking skills, essential for understanding our complex world.
